1928 Bentley 4½ Litre 4-seater
Chassis No. SL3056
Engine No. SL3052
Registration No. YT 159
Earliest Record Of Historical Facts & Information
| Chassis No. | SL3056 |
|---|---|
| Engine No. | SL3052 |
| Registration No. | YT 159 |
| Date of Delivery: | 31 Oct 1927 |
| Type of Body: | 4-seater |
| Coachbuilder: | Vanden Plas |
| Type of Car: | No info |
| First Owner: | GOUT A |
| More Info: | According to original Vanden Plas Coachbuilder records, this car was originally fitted with Body No. 1424 with a Sports 4-seater; Weymann black / lake / black; 10/1927. Michael Hay, in his book Bentley: The Vintage Years, 1997, states: "Vanden Plas body no. 1424. Believed sold to a farmer before the war, crashed and written off. Eng SL 3052 now in ch. HT 1648." |
